آموزش احراز هویت کاربران در یک برنامه Rails

Authenticating Users in a Rails Application

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یویی برای نمایش وجود ندارد.
توضیحات دوره: این دوره به شما می آموزد که چگونه از Ruby User Authentication ، یک مجموعه ابزار قدرتمند استفاده کنید که به توسعه دهندگان اجازه می دهد تا به سرعت و به آسانی یک لایه امنیتی را در بالای برنامه های مبتنی بر Ruby خود پیاده سازی کنند. آیا به اطلاعاتی درباره احراز هویت کاربر در Ruby ، سریع نیاز دارید؟ در این دوره ، احراز هویت کاربران در یک برنامه Rails ، می توانید احراز هویت کاربر را در برنامه های Ruby پیاده سازی کنید. ابتدا ، نحوه احراز هویت کاربران و ذخیره ایمن رمزهای عبور آنها را جستجو خواهید کرد. در مرحله بعدی ، خواهید فهمید که چگونه کاربران را با جلسات و کوکی ها به سیستم وارد کنید و در آخر ، نحوه ارائه بازخورد به کاربران از طریق تأیید فرم را یاد خواهید گرفت. پس از پایان این دوره ، مهارت و دانش Ruby User Authentication برای شروع استقرار در برنامه های زنده را خواهید داشت.

سرفصل ها و درس ها

بررسی اجمالی دوره Course Overview

  • بررسی اجمالی دوره Course Overview

درک فضای ذخیره سازی رمز عبور و امنیت در روبی Understanding Password Storage and Security in Ruby

  • بررسی اجمالی پروژه Project Overview

  • در حال اجرای تأیید کاربر Implementing User Verification

  • بازیابی کلمه عبور Password Recovery

ورود کاربران به سیستم با مدیریت جلسه ایمن Keeping Users Signed in with Secure Session Management

  • جلسات Sessions

  • کوکی های رمزگذاری شده Encrypted Cookies

  • نشانه های اصالت Authenticity Tokens

اعتبار سنجی با ذخیره سازی Flash Validating with Flash Storage

  • ذخیره سازی فلش و پیام های خطا Flash Storage and Error Messages

  • پیام های خطای خودکار Automated Error Messages

نمایش نظرات

Pluralsight (پلورال سایت)

Pluralsight یکی از پرطرفدارترین پلتفرم‌های آموزش آنلاین است که به میلیون‌ها کاربر در سراسر جهان کمک می‌کند تا مهارت‌های خود را توسعه دهند و به روز رسانی کنند. این پلتفرم دوره‌های آموزشی در زمینه‌های فناوری اطلاعات، توسعه نرم‌افزار، طراحی وب، مدیریت پروژه، و موضوعات مختلف دیگر را ارائه می‌دهد.

یکی از ویژگی‌های برجسته Pluralsight، محتوای بروز و با کیفیت آموزشی آن است. این پلتفرم با همکاری با توسعه‌دهندگان و کارشناسان معتبر، دوره‌هایی را ارائه می‌دهد که با توجه به تغییرات روزافزون در صنعت فناوری، کاربران را در جریان آخرین مفاهیم و تکنولوژی‌ها نگه می‌دارد. این امر به کاربران این اطمینان را می‌دهد که دوره‌هایی که در Pluralsight می‌پذیرند، با جدیدترین دانش‌ها و تجارب به روز شده‌اند.

آموزش احراز هویت کاربران در یک برنامه Rails
جزییات دوره
0h 38m
9
Pluralsight (پلورال سایت) Pluralsight (پلورال سایت)
(آخرین آپدیت)
-
از 5
دار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

Anthony Alampi Anthony Alampi

من آنتونی آلامپی هستم ، یک طراح و توسعه دهنده تعاملی ساکن آستین ، تگزاس. من یک توسعه دهنده حرفه ای بازی های ویدیویی و صاحب فعلی شرکت طراحی وب با بیش از 15 سال تجربه برنامه نویسی و بیش از 7 سال تجربه طراحی هستم. طراحی کاربر محور علاقه من است و معتقدم وقتی کاربران در اولویت قرار می گیرند ، دوباره برمی گردند! نمونه کارهای شخصی من را می توانید در این آدرس مشاهده کنید: https://www.anthonyalampi.com/درباره شرکت من: مشاوران X Factor یک شرکت طراحی دیجیتال است که در Round Rock ، تگزاس مستقر است. ما در ایجاد وب سایت های تمیز ، کاربر پسند و آرم های چشم نواز ، رسانه های دیجیتال و سایر مواد بازاریابی برای طیف گسترده ای از صنایع تخصص داریم. ما همچنین خدمات اصلی نوشتن محتوای UX دوستانه را برای رسانه های تعاملی و همچنین پشتیبانی وب مستر پس از راه اندازی مشتری آنلاین خود را ارائه می دهیم. درباره کارهایی که X Factor می تواند برای سازمان شما انجام دهد بیشتر بدانید: https://www.xfactorconsultants.com/